    CSS lesson #2- Text shadows

    Text shadows are really easy to make, and this is the code...

    [*css-div=" color: INSERT COLOR OF TEXT HERE; text-shadow: INSERT COLOR OF TEXT SHADOW HERE ?px ?px ?px;"][/*css-div]

    The question marks are how far away you want your shadow to be, the last one (or the first one) is the blue radius, in other words, how blurry. (and also, they're usually 1 - 2 px)

    Lesson #1- Boxes

    [*css-div="padding: ??px; border: ?px ?????? #??????; width: ??px; text-align: justify; background-color: #??????"]SOME CONTENTS[*/css-div]

    Purple writing is the amount of padding you want inside your box
    Blue is the thickness of the border.
    Pink is the style you want for the border (dashed, grooved, solid etc.)
    Green is the color of border
    Red is the width of the box
    Orange is the background color.
